Autonomous driving with Chain of Thought - autopilot thinking out loud in text! LINGO-1 is the most interesting work I've read in autodriving for a while. Before: perception -> driving action After: perception -> textual reasoning -> action LINGO-1 trains a video-language model that comments on the ongoing scene. You can ask it to explain its decisions ("why are you stopped?") and planning ("what are you gonna do next?"). The explicit reasoning step comes with key benefits: - Explainability: driving models are no longer a mysterious blackbox that you pray for safety. - Counterfactuals: it's able to imagine scenarios that are not in the training data, and reason through how to handle them correctly. - Long-tail programming: there are soooo many edge cases in driving. It's impossible to have good data coverage on everything. Instead of collecting 1000s of examples to "neural program" a case, you can now have a human teacher write prompts to explain a handful of examples. LINGO-1 is closely related to a few works in game AI: - MineDojo (my team's work at NVIDIA, minedojo.org): learns a reward model that aligns Minecraft gameplay videos with their transcripts. The model, called "MineCLIP", is able to ground commentary text in the video pixels. - Thought Cloning (@jeffclune): pixel -> language -> action loop in gridworlds.

Many developers are moving beyond only prompting, to also fine-tuning LLMs - that is, taking a pre-trained model and training it further on your own data, which can deliver superior results inexpensively. There're few who can deliver both great AI research and charismatic talks. OpenAI Chief Scientist @ilyasut is one of them. I watched Ilya's lecture at Simons Institute, where he delved into why unsupervised learning works through the lens of compression. Sharing my notes: - Kolmogorov compressor is the theoretical shortest-length program that produces a dataset. SGD is a practical approximation of the Kolmogorov search that finds an implicit program embedded in the weights of a soft computer, i.e. big Transformers. - Unsupervised learning is about computing the conditional Kolmogorov complexity of a target dataset given an unlabelled corpus, i.e. K(Y|X) - Theory tells us that optimizing for K(X, Y), the joint complexity, is as good as K(Y|X). So simply throw all data into the mix, and "just compress everything". - Joint compression is maximum likelihood over the giant concatenated dataset. - Ilya cites iGPT, Chen et al. 2020, to illustrate the ideas. iGPT is an image compressor that learns to predict the next pixel using a 1D sequence model. We just released "Large Language Models with Semantic Search”, built with @cohere, and taught by @JayAlammar and @SerranoAcademy. Search is a key part of many applications. Say, you need to retrieve documents or products in response to a user query; how can LLMs help? You’ll learn about (i) Embeddings, to retrieve a collection of documents loosely related to a query, and (ii) LLM assisted re-ranking, to rank them precisely according to relevance.
